In windowed mode, you get more out of the 16:10 part of the display because the menu bar moves out of it and up into the extra pixels. However, the 14" follows the same pattern of a fully usable 16:10 main display area plus an extra 74 pixel tall strip above it containing the notch.)Īs says, there's very practical advantages. (I'm using 16" numbers because there was no 14" Intel MBP for me to compare to. Now they have replaced most of the forehead with pixels, and it's simply factual to call these extra pixels or extra area. The remaining 74 vertical pixels - the 0.34 - are the horizontal strip interrupted by a notch.įor many, many years Apple's been building 16:10 laptop displays with a "forehead" bezel strip up top to make room for the camera assembly. Why would Apple change the aspect ratio to a weird number like 16:10.34? Well, if we look at the 16:10 subset of that area, it's 3456x2160.
